NE Planning Council on Developmental Disabilities
Lincoln, NE
68509-5044
Tel: (402) 471-2330
Email
Web Page
Show Details

The Council focuses on persons who experience a severe disability that occurs before the individual attains the age of 22, which includes persons with physical disabilities, mental/behavioral health conditions and persons that are served by the current state developmental disabilities system. The Council awards grants to various agencies to address gaps and barriers in the system.

Nebraska Advocacy Services, Inc.
Lincoln, NE
68508
Tel: (402) 474-3183
Email
Show Details

Nebraska Advocacy Services, Inc. (NAS) is designated by the Governor to protect and advocate for the human and legal rights of Nebraskans with significant physical or mental disabilities. Frequently, people with severe disabilities encounter barriers which compromise their dignity or violate their rights. The resources available through NAS are used to empower people to overcome those barriers.

Nebraska Autism Spectrum Disorders Network
Lincoln, NE
68509
Tel: (402) 471-2471
Email
Web Page
Show Details

The incidence of Autism Spectrum Disorders (ASD) is increasing nationally and Nebraska is no exception. In the late 1990s, educators and parents requested the Special Populations Office of the Nebraska Department of Education (NDE) to take a lead role in assisting school districts in providing appropriate services for students with ASD.
